Understanding Ultra Shoes

Key Features of Ultra Shoes

  • Lightweight: Ultra shoes are crafted from lightweight materials, such as carbon fiber and foam, minimizing weight without compromising structural integrity.
  • Cushioning: Ample cushioning provides exceptional impact absorption and support for extended periods of running.
  • Responsiveness: A responsive midsole allows for efficient energy return, minimizing fatigue and propelling runners forward.
  • Traction: Aggressive tread patterns and specialized rubber compounds enhance grip on various terrains, ensuring stability and traction even in challenging conditions.

Difference Between Ultra Shoes and Running Shoes

Compared to traditional running shoes, ultra shoes excel in several key areas:

  • Durability: Ultra shoes are engineered to withstand the extreme demands of ultramarathons, with reinforced construction and durable materials.
  • Protection: Enhanced cushioning and support protect the feet from impact and fatigue over longer distances.
  • Efficiency: Responsive midsoles promote efficient energy return, reducing muscle strain and fatigue.

Why Ultra Shoes Matter

Performance Enhancement

Ultra shoes empower athletes to perform at their peak during grueling ultramarathons. Their lightweight construction, responsive cushioning, and enhanced traction provide the necessary support and energy return to cover vast distances with increased speed and efficiency.

Injury Prevention

By reducing impact forces and providing ample support, ultra shoes mitigate the risk of common running injuries such as shin splints, plantar fasciitis, and stress fractures.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Overusing Ultra Shoes: Ultra shoes are designed for endurance events, not everyday use. Excessive use on regular runs can lead to increased wear and tear.
  • Ignoring Proper Fit: Ensure a snug but not overly tight fit to avoid discomfort and blisters.
  • Neglecting Break-In Period: Gradually increase mileage in ultra shoes to allow your feet to adjust.
  • Choosing the Wrong Ultra Shoe: Consider your running style, terrain, and intended distance when selecting an ultra shoe.

How to Choose Ultra Shoes

  • Determine Your Running Style: Neutral, pronation, supination
  • Consider Terrain: Road, trail, mixed
  • Establish Distance Goals: Short, medium, ultramarathon
  • Analyze Cushioning Needs: Low, moderate, high
  • Read Reviews and Consult Experts: Gather insights and expert opinions

Step-by-Step Approach to Choosing Ultra Shoes

  1. Determine your running style and terrain preferences.
  2. Identify your cushioning needs based on distance goals.
  3. Research different ultra shoe models and read reviews.
  4. Consult with a running shoe expert for advice and recommendations.
  5. Try on different models before making a purchase.
  6. Gradually break in your ultra shoes before using them in races or long runs.
